Александр
Вроде понял, я создал приложение Squirrel.Windows, оно само чего-то там делает. Мне нужно WiX MSI делать
Unknown
Unknown
Поищи конфиг для белки
Unknown
Unknown
Я думаю что там есть флаг чтобы мэнуал установка была и там уже выбирать путь можно будет
Lex
Странно
Там версия электрона 12 максимальная, иначе ребилд неполучается сделать, короче всю голову сломал уже, он как будто в зависимость dll не скидвыает, если вручную скинуть после билда ошибка пропадет, но ничего работать не будет
Unknown
Сейчас посмотрю как я на билдере сделал, может по наитию сделаешь подобное
Unknown
вот мой нсис конфиг, это флаг ванклик за нормальный инсталлер отвечает
"nsis": {
"license": "LICENSE",
"runAfterFinish": true,
"oneClick": false,
"allowToChangeInstallationDirectory": true,
"unicode": true
}
Александр
Это же в пакэдж прописать?
Unknown
ну, вообще как бы как хочешь, его можно отдельными файлами расширять
Unknown
Unknown
Я поэтому и перешел на билдер
Unknown
Тут все как-то для людей, форж будто для задротов которым нужно каждый флаг контрить лично
Lex
так а билдер там же настривать надо досконально нет?
Unknown
Вообще нет
Unknown
ну в общем как по-человечески это сделать - я хз, всё как-то всрато с белкой
Александр
У нее по документации всего 2 параметра - сертификат и пароль к нему (((
Unknown
доки к белке - это вообще прикол
Александр
Кто нибудь работал с johnny-five и электроном?
Александр
Unknown
Unknown
робототехника на джс?
Александр
и такое бывает, но на самом деле нужно только управление реле
Unknown
прикольно
Арсен
Это когда ты всю жизнь на жс писал и отказываешься принимать Ардуино
Александр
Я как раз и совместил Ардуино и JS.
Александр
Кто то использовал electron-store? Не могу понять как прописать настройки в файле config.json, точнее куда его разместить и как вызвать?
ALΣX
Кто то использовал electron-store? Не могу понять как прописать настройки в файле config.json, точнее куда его разместить и как вызвать?
Создаешь инстанс стора и работаешь с ним через API (методы set, get, has, delete, reset, clear и т.д.) Т.е. напрямую с файлом не работаешь. В плане размещать, вроде бы при создания инстанса там можно указать путь для размещения файла, но лучше, не указывать, по умолчанию он будет создан и храниться в директории, где было установлено приложение.
Александр
Создаешь инстанс стора и работаешь с ним через API (методы set, get, has, delete, reset, clear и т.д.) Т.е. напрямую с файлом не работаешь. В плане размещать, вроде бы при создания инстанса там можно указать путь для размещения файла, но лучше, не указывать, по умолчанию он будет создан и храниться в директории, где было установлено приложение.
Спасибо, вроде разобрался как он работает, но ожидал я немного другого. В Node я использую npm i config, там я создаю папку config с json параметрами. Но тут это не работает ((( Не знаешь подобный модуль для электрона?
Александр
sqlite3 из коробки работает в Электроне?
ALΣX
ALΣX
Александр
Может попробовать просто dotenv?
Да, я на него тоже смотрю... проблема в том что я с нодой всего неделю работаю, еще не знаю популярных либ. Теперь буду знать что эта рабочая.
Unknown
Unknown
Работает конечно
Александр
Это ж нативка
А у меня чего то нет.... run start работает, а вот run make падает с непонятными ошибками
Unknown
Unknown
Билдер сам заребилдит)))
NJR
Привет ребята не подскажите как нужно собирать проект на electron forge если в проекте используешь playwright для автоматизации работы клиента и он нужен в проде
No
Александр
Александр
No
ну где почитать я тебе не подскажу, может просто имеет смысл посмотреть в то, что у тебя внутри сбилженной прилы? расковырять asar например, если он у тебя есть
Александр
Александр
Александр
В общем кому интересно:
Я использовал forge с плагином webpack, который и пытался обработать все мои зависимости, не знаю почему часть из них работала до этого, но как только я исключил из обработки модули sqllite и config они сразу заработали при make
NJR
привет ребята кто-то работал с playwright ? У меня такой вопрос когда запускаю чрез idea все работает и когда создаю билд и запускаю исходиу почему-то playwright быстро открывает браузер и сразу с ошибкой закрывает его/ не знаете в чем может быть проблема ?
eden
Unknown
NJR
Я нашел ошибку там проблема была в том что chromium по дефолту не скачивается в папку проекта и после билда его не находит
Александр
привет
Александр
подключал кто-то гугл аналитику? в продовой сборке не работает, кто сталкивался?
Александр
куки пустые все
Александр
Всем привет! Кто-нибудь использовал шаблонизатор или ejs в проекте?
Reporter
Anyone know how to automate msi,exe file configuration in latest.yml file for electron builder
Unknown
Unknown
Вспомнил
Unknown
У меня шаблоны отвечали за контент страниц, а вот все остальное было написано вне их и ситуация была примерно такая же
Unknown
Там еще и галп был, больше ничего не помню))
Unknown
Даже не знал что кто-то это еще использует
Александр
Галп я не использую, чего то он мне не зашел. Юзаю вебпак. Ну а шаблоны пока временно использую - сначала полностью структуру приложения на чистом html создаю, а уже позже по готовому коду можно и компонентный подход реализовать.
Александр
Заказчики любят глазами. Если ему показать компоненты JS которые идеально написаны но при этом ничего не показывают он будет фукать. Но если ему показать html который нифига не функционален - Оттон будет в восторге )))
Khadim
Hello dear frind i need a php MySQL developer to convert a project of PHP MySQL to desktop app and i will pay well
Khadim
Hello dear frind i need a php MySQL developer to convert a project of PHP MySQL to desktop app and i will pay well